BACKGROUND:People with HIV disproportionately experience homelessness and other forms of housing instability. Understanding how housing status influences HIV clinical outcomes remains limited, especially among individuals engaged in care. METHODS:We evaluated associations between housing status and HIV care markers using clinical data and patient-reported measures from the Centers for AIDS Research Network of Integrated Clinical Systems (CNICS) cohort of adults receiving HIV care across the US, between 2019-2025. We used relative risk regression and linear regression to estimate associations between self-perceived housing instability and outcomes including HIV viral suppression (<200 copies/mL), self-reported antiretroviral therapy (ART) use and adherence (visual analog scale), and CD4 cell count, adjusted for demographic characteristics, year, and site. RESULTS:Among 6,873 individuals in clinical care, nearly 10% reported some form of housing instability at their most recent visit: 4.6% "Unstable," 3.3% "Homeless," and 1.7% "Don't know." Compared to stably housed individuals, the prevalence of viral suppression was lower among those experiencing homelessness (PR=0.82, 95% CI: 0.77-0.89) and unstable housing (PR=0.94, 95% CI: 0.90-0.98), as was the prevalence of ART use, mean ART adherence, and mean CD4 count. Results were similar when stratified by substance use and depression and when compared to a community-based cohort of people with HIV. CONCLUSION:Housing instability is associated with a lower prevalence of HIV viral suppression even among individuals engaged in clinical care. These results highlight lack of access to stable housing as a structural barrier to successful management of HIV and to ending the HIV epidemic in the US.
ABSTRACT:People with HIV (PWH) are at an increased risk of venous thromboembolism (VTE), and cannabis use is common in this population. However, evidence of cannabis impact on VTE risk has been conflicting and not well evaluated in PWH. Using data from five Centers for AIDS Research Network of Integrated Clinical Systems sites (2009-2020), we assessed the association between cannabis use and VTE risk. Among 13,646 PWH, 30% reported current cannabis use. In adjusted Cox models, neither former (adjusted hazard ratio [aHR] 0.78, 95% confidence interval (CI) 0.57-1.07) nor current (aHR 0.74, 95% CI 0.51-1.06) cannabis use showed a significant increase in VTE incidence compared with never use. Additionally, no dose-dependent relationship was observed between cannabis use frequency and VTE. Among PWH, cannabis use does not appear to be associated with an elevated risk of VTE. Further research is needed to elucidate the relationship between cannabis and VTE risk in this population.
Objectives To understand the trade-offs between different statistical modeling approaches, using real world data with small sub-populations, with rare exposures and increasingly rare outcomes. In particular, to compare adjusted regression, inverse probability weighting, and matching. Methods Data for these analyses came from the RADAR (N=1,134) and combined CNICS/JHHCC (N=14,434) cohorts. We estimated prevalence ratios (PRs) for self-reported use of specific substances comparing subpopulations (SP), SP-1 vs SP-3 and SP-2 vs SP-3, where SP-1 was the largest proportion (92% in RADAR, 81% in CNICS/JHHCC), SP2 was moderate proportion (18% in CNICS/JHHCC) and SP-3 was the smallest proportion (8% in RADAR, 1% in CNICS/JHHCC) of the population. We calculated PRs using 1) unadjusted relative risk regression (RR); and adjusted estimates controlling for age, race/ethnicity, study site, and year of interview using: 2) standard adjustment in RR; 3) stabilized inverse probability of treatment weighting (IPTW); and 4) matching with up to 3 matches from SP-1 or SP-2 per SP-3 participant. Results For most substances, all methods yielded consistent estimates. There were large weights in some of the IPTW analyses and in three cases these resulted in substantially divergent estimates. For the comparison between SP-1 and SP-3, the estimate for smoking was 1.3-fold greater in the matched analysis (PR=1.33, 95% CI: 1.02-1.75) than in IPTW (PR=1.03, 95% CI: 0.78-1.37 ATE and PR=1.05, 95% CI: 0.88-1.26 ATT). Even more extreme divergence in estimates was observed for differences between SP-2 and SP-3 with respect to methamphetamine/amphetamine, (IPTW-ATE: PR=1.51, 95% CI: 0.79-2.89; IPTW-ATT: PR=2.36, 95% CI: 1.36-4.12); vs Matching: PR=2.71, 95%CI: 1.47-4.99) and cocaine (IPTW-ATE: PR=1.15, 95% CI: 0.55-2.38; IPTW-ATT: PR=1.81, 95% CI: 1.03-3.18); vs Matching: PR=1.38, 95%CI: 0.76-2.53). Conclusion The combination of a rare exposure and a rare outcome can produce challenges for commonly used confounding adjustment strategies, and it is often best to compare different modeling approaches to gain greater insight.
BACKGROUND:Pain is common in persons with HIV, who often report mental health symptoms and substance use, all of which may affect viral suppression. OBJECTIVE:To investigate correlates of self-reported pain and associations with viral suppression among people with HIV. METHODS:We analysed data from 3422 self-interviews contributed by 1626 unique patients in continuity care in the Johns Hopkins HIV Clinical Cohort between October 2013 and December 2018. Self-reported pain was measured using the EuroQol-5D-3L ("Have you had any pain or discomfort today?"). The correlations included PTSD, anxiety, depressive symptoms, and substance use. Viral suppression (HIV RNA ≤ 200 copies/mL) is routinely collected for clinical care and was abstracted between 9 months prior to 1 week after the self-interview. RESULTS:Pain was more prevalent in patients who were older, female, white, and who reported mental health symptoms or who had a recent or past prescription for an opioid. The prevalence ratio between pain and viral non-suppression was consistent with no association and also a weak positive association (1.07, 95% CI: 0.95, 1.21). CONCLUSIONS:Tailored interventions for mental health may improve pain and HIV outcomes.
OBJECTIVE:Evaluate the impact of initiating integrase strand transfer inhibitor (INSTI) - vs. nonnucleoside reverse transcriptase inhibitor (NNRTI) - or protease inhibitor-based regimens on weight and glycemia among people with HIV (PWH) and type 2 diabetes. DESIGN:Cohort study. METHODS:From multisite HIV cohorts in the United States and Canada (2007-2022), we identified PWH with diabetes who newly initiated INSTI-based, NNRTI-based, or protease inhibitor-based therapy. We used inverse probability of treatment-weighted (IPTW) generalized linear models to compare changes in weight and hemoglobin A1c (HbA1c) at approximately 12 months after antiretroviral therapy (ART) initiation. We assessed time to at least 5% weight gain and to glucose-lowering therapy augmentation or HbA1c increase at least 0.5 percentage points with IPTW Cox regression. RESULTS:Among 1279 PWH with diabetes, 548 initiated an INSTI-based regimen, 511 an NNRTI-based regimen, and 220 a protease inhibitor-based regimen. Compared with NNRTI users, INSTI users had greater adjusted mean weight gain [2.1 kg; 95% confidence interval (CI), 1.1-3.1], while the difference in HbA1c change was modest (0.2%; 95% CI, 0.0-0.5); both changes were similar between INSTI and protease inhibitor users. INSTI users had higher risk of at least 5% weight gain [adjusted hazard ratio (aHR), 1.35; 95% CI, 1.15-1.59] and glucose-lowering therapy augmentation or HbA1c increase at least 0.5% (aHR, 1.19; 95% CI, 1.02-1.41) compared with NNRTI users although similar risk vs. protease inhibitor users. CONCLUSION:Among PWH with diabetes, initiating INSTIs conferred modestly greater weight gain and worse glycemic outcomes vs. NNRTIs, but outcomes comparable to PIs, which is recognized for adverse metabolic effects. These findings inform the metabolic implications of INSTIs and support clinical monitoring after ART initiation.
Objectives. To examine the associations of routinely collected measures of socioeconomic disadvantage with HIV care continuum outcomes in 2024. Methods. In a cohort of people with HIV in Baltimore, Maryland, we compared restricted mean time spent in 4 states of the longitudinal care continuum (viral suppression, nonsuppression, having a 12-month gap in viral load monitoring, and death) by income, housing status, incarceration, insurance, and neighborhood deprivation. Results. All measures of socioeconomic disadvantage were associated with fewer days spent alive and more days with a nonsuppressed viral load. Individual income and neighborhood deprivation were independently associated with survival and viral suppression: among participants in low-deprivation neighborhoods, those with lower income spent 7 more days with a nonsuppressed viral load (95% confidence interval [CI] = 0, 16) and 2 fewer days alive (95% CI = 0, 4); among participants with higher income, those living in higher-deprivation neighborhoods spent 14 more days with a nonsuppressed viral load (95% CI = 4, 24) and 2 fewer days alive (95% CI = 0, 5). Conclusions. The routine collection of data on socioeconomic disadvantage can help assess risk of poor clinical outcomes among persons with HIV. (Am J Public Health. OBJECTIVE:Patient-reported outcomes (PROs) provide important information to improve healthcare and facilitate research but can be difficult to implement in busy care settings. DESIGN:We integrated PRO collection into HIV care (2008-2024) with results summarized for providers to improve clinical care. METHODS:PWH presenting for HIV care at nine clinics across the United States in the CFAR Network of Integrated Clinical Systems (CNICS) were asked to complete a touch-screen-based PRO assessment at routine clinic visits using a web-based application. RESULTS:21 725 PWH completed the CNICS clinical PRO assessment 132 240 times (mean 6.1 assessments per PWH). Mean age at initial assessment was 43.8 years, 24.9% screened in for depression, 35.5% reported heavy episodic (binge) drinking, 38.9% smoking, 10.9% methamphetamine use, 11.7% recent intimate partner violence, and 8.4% reported unstable housing in the prior 30 days. DISCUSSION:We implemented a PRO assessment into HIV care at nine geographically dispersed clinics. PRO responses in domains known to drive adverse outcomes such as substance use were identified as were situational concerns such as unstable housing. This study demonstrated that use of a well designed PRO platform can address many of the barriers of paper and interview-based collection and be sustainable over time even as clinic flow and content priorities evolve. It demonstrated that PROs done for clinical care are useful to address clinically relevant research questions and institutional needs. Finally, this study demonstrated the feasibility of wide-spread implementation of a clinical PRO assessment into busy HIV clinical care settings with >130 000 assessments completed to date.
BACKGROUND:Stagnating decreases in Kaposi sarcoma (KS) among men with HIV (MWH) following Treat-All policies necessitate evaluating changes in clinical drivers of KS. We examined clinical factors and their associations with KS rates among MWH in North America. METHODS:Among MWH in the North American AIDS Cohort Collaboration on Research and Design, we estimated annual KS rates (per 100 000 person-years [PY]) by viral suppression (<200 copies/mL), CD4 count (<500 vs ≥500 cells/mm3), and time since ART initiation (<1 year/naive vs ≥1 year) from 2009-2019. We quantified associations between clinical factors and KS rates using negative binomial regression, estimating incidence rate ratios (IRRs) with 95% CIs. Among MWH with KS, we estimated average annual percentage changes (AAPCs) in clinical factor distribution using joinpoint regression. RESULTS:There were 61 155 MWH (370 624 PY) contributing 262 KS diagnoses. KS decreased from 132 to 43 cases per 100 000 PY between 2009 and 2019. Viral suppression (IRR2009: .09 [95% CI: .04-.20]; IRR2019: .69 [.31-1.54]), recent/no ART initiation (IRR2009: .14 [.07-.30]; IRR2019: 1.16 [.53, 2.56]), and CD4 count ≥500 cells/mm3 (IRR2009: .13 [.05-.31]; IRR2019: .44 [.18-1.10]) were associated with reduced KS rates, attenuating over time. Unsuppressed viral load at KS diagnosis decreased by 10.6% (-15.8%, -4.8%) as did those on ART ≤1 year/naive (70%-40%; AAPC: -6.3% [-13.8%, 2.1%]). CONCLUSIONS:Our findings underscore the importance of early HIV diagnosis/treatment in reducing KS burden. Attenuating associations with HIV factors indicate that those successfully managing HIV increasingly represent KS patients. KS drivers are evolving, requiring patient/population-level monitoring.
BACKGROUND:Psychological distress (eg, depression) and social stressors (eg, HIV-related stigma) can affect HIV-related outcomes such as antiretroviral therapy adherence and health-related quality of life (HRQL). Limited research on adverse childhood experiences such as childhood household violence (CHV) has shown a similar impact on HIV-related outcomes, particularly virologic suppression, although little is known about mediating pathways with factors such as psychological distress and social stressors. SETTING:Data from the Centers for AIDS Research Network of Integrated Clinical Systems cohort were analyzed. This article examines the relationship between CHV and HIV-related outcomes, and potential differences between those with and without CHV by age (<50 vs. ≥50 years). METHODS:Bivariate comparisons, linear regressions, and mediation analyses between CHV and other variables were used to assess association with outcome measures. RESULTS:Among 7705 people with HIV, CHV was reported by 19% (n = 1498). CHV was associated with lower antiretroviral therapy adherence (P < 0.001), more HIV symptoms (P < 0.001), and lower HRQL (P < 0.001). In addition, CHV exposure was associated with worse depressive symptoms (P < 0.001), increased panic symptoms (P < 0.001), lower social support (P < 0.001), greater self-report of HIV stigma (P < 0.001), and more exposure to intimate partner violence (P < 0.001). Psychological distress and social stressors mediated the relationship between CHV and adherence, HIV symptoms, and HRQL, with depressive and panic symptoms accounting for the greatest proportion mediated. CONCLUSIONS:CHV has an adverse impact on social and psychological factors in adulthood for people with HIV. Depressive symptoms and panic symptoms are potential targets for interventions.
BACKGROUND:Sodium-glucose cotransporter 2 inhibitors (SGLT2i) are nephroprotective but are associated with early eGFR decline, also termed "eGFR dip." Despite elevated risk of kidney disease, this phenomenon is understudied among people with HIV (PWH). METHODS:In a 1:1 propensity score-matched cohort study using data from 9 Centers for AIDS Research Network of Integrated Clinical Systems (CNICS) sites, we compared new SGLT2i users with new users of other antihyperglycemic classes. We estimated adjusted hazard ratios (aHRs) for time to ≥10% and ≥30% eGFR decline using multivariable Cox proportional hazards models and analyzed eGFR change using multivariable linear mixed models. In addition, longer-term eGFR trends over 24 months were visualized using locally weighted scatterplot smoothing (LOWESS) curves. RESULTS:Among 1554 eligible PWH, we obtained 295 matched pairs. Over 6 months, eGFR decline incidence of ≥10% and ≥30% was higher among users of SGLT2i versus other antihyperglycemic classes (58.2% vs. 37.4%; aHR: 1.79; 95% CI: 1.40%-2.28%; and 17.3% vs. 9.8%; aHR: 1.69; 95% CI: 1.05-2.73; respectively). The adjusted mean eGFR change at 6 months was -2.62 mL/min/1.73 m 2 for SGLT2i versus 0.05 mL/min/1.73 m 2 for other classes. Long-term eGFR trends revealed an expected initial decline after SGLT2i initiation, followed by stabilization and a slower subsequent decline compared with other classes. CONCLUSIONS:Acute eGFR dips were more common among PWH initiating SGLT2i relative to other antihyperglycemic classes, although overall declines were small, transient, and consistent with the general population. Further research is needed to explore the long-term effects of SGLT2i in PWH.
BACKGROUND:Integrase strand transfer inhibitor (INSTI) initiation has been associated with diabetes in antiretroviral therapy (ART)-naive people with HIV. We aimed to examine the effect of switching to INSTIs on incident diabetes in ART-experienced people with HIV. METHODS:In this target trial emulation, we retrospectively used individual-level data from 27 longitudinal cohorts of people with HIV in the USA and Canada. We included participants aged at least 18 years without diabetes who had used non-nucleoside reverse transcriptase inhibitors (NNRTIs) or protease inhibitors for at least 180 days (in 2016-22) but had never used an INSTI. We used data from any clinical encounters in which participants continued an NNRTI or protease inhibitor versus switched to an INSTI, with a follow-up period of up to 5 years. The effect of switching to INSTIs on incident diabetes was estimated with weighted Cox regression with robust variance. We further assessed whether the effect varied by time since the switch and was explained by weight gain in the first year. FINDINGS:13 071 participants were followed up from 2702 encounters in which they switched to an INSTI from an NNRTI, 54 766 encounters in which they continued an NNRTI, 1714 encounters in which they switched to an INSTI from a protease inhibitor, and 26 599 encounters in which they continued a protease inhibitor. Switching from protease inhibitors to INSTIs conferred an adjusted hazard ratio (HR) of 1·38 (95% CI 1·06-1·80) for incident diabetes, whereas switching from NNRTIs to INSTIs conferred an adjusted HR of 1·10 (0·87-1·39). The diabetes risk was higher during the first 2 years after switching from protease inhibitors to INSTIs (HR 1·67, 95% CI 1·21-2·30), but not thereafter (1·08, 0·75-1·57; pinteraction=0·064). The effect of switching from protease inhibitors to INSTIs on diabetes did not appear to be explained by weight gain. In the sensitivity analysis in which weight gain did not exceed 5% in the first year after, the switch from NNRTIs to INSTIs had a HR of 1·03 (95% CI 0·79-1·36) and the switch from protease inhibitors to INSTIs had a HR of 1·37 (1·02-1·84). INTERPRETATION:The increased diabetes risk after switching from protease inhibitors to INSTIs highlights a metabolic implication of regimen change and could warrant close monitoring early after switch, regardless of weight gain. Background:Internalized HIV stigma (IHS) is associated with reductions in antiretroviral therapy (ART) adherence and HIV viremia mediated through depression. However, there is still a need to quantify the direct impact of IHS on ART adherence to inform interventions to improve medication adherence.Methods:The Center for AIDS Research Network of Integrated Clinical Systems is a longitudinal, US-based, multisite cohort of people with HIV who complete patient-reported outcome assessments as part of HIV-care visits. Patient-reported outcome data include IHS items, ART adherence, depression assessments, substance use, and other outcomes. We examined associations between IHS and ART adherence using generalized linear latent and mixed models with a nonparametric random effects intercept to accommodate repeated measures. Results were compared with analyses using generalized estimating equations and marginal structural models.Results:Among 13,119 people with HIV, the mean age was 47.4 years, 17.6% were women, and 59.3% were non-White. Across 33,139 observations, controlled for repeated measures on individuals, HIV medication adherence was reduced by 1.07% for every point increase in IHS after controlling for age, sex, ethnicity, geographic location, and substance use, and 0.58% when additionally adjusted for depression score. Marginal structural models and generalized estimating equations provided similar results.Conclusions:Our study demonstrates that IHS has a direct association with reductions in ART adherence, which could affect other comorbid health outcomes that are influenced by unsuppressed viremia over time. Developing a thorough understanding of the mechanisms through which IHS affects ART adherence is critical for developing interventions to mitigate IHS and improve health outcomes across the lifespan.
BACKGROUND:We explored whether self-reported current cannabis use is associated with inflammatory biomarkers among people with HIV (PWH), given high rates of cannabis use and chronic immune activation among PWH. METHODS:At seven Centers for AIDS Research Network of Integrated Clinical Systems (CNICS) cohort sites, which integrate data on participant characteristics including demographic and clinical information, and substance use behaviors, we used linear regression to estimate the average difference in biomarkers associated with cannabis use, adjusted for demographic characteristics and sampling weights. Cannabis use was considered as Never, Former, or Current (past 3-month) use. Thirteen plasma biomarkers were measured once on or after 2010 among a subset of PWH on antiretroviral therapy with HIV viral suppression within CNICS. Cannabis use was assessed within 1 year prior to biomarker collection. Biomarkers were log-transformed and scaled by standard deviation to standardize estimates. RESULTS:Among 532 PWH, the average age at biomarker collection date was 47 years, 84% were male, 61% non-White, 30% reported current cannabis use, 35% former use, and 35% never using cannabis. In adjusted linear regression, current cannabis use was associated with higher soluble CD14 (sCD14) levels (β = 0.35; 95% confidence interval [CI]: 0.09, 0.61). Former cannabis use was associated with lower C-reactive protein (CRP) (β = -0.25; 95% CI: -0.47, -0.04), although current use was not (β = -0.25; 95% CI: -0.51, 0.01) compared to never use. CONCLUSIONS:Cannabis use may be related to lower CRP and elevated markers of microbial translocation (e.g., sCD14), which could have implications in increasing the risk of vascular events and should be investigated in a longitudinal setting.
BACKGROUND:Previous studies suggest that internalized HIV stigma (IHS) results in HIV viral nonsuppression via directly increasing depression, which then reduces adherence leading to nonsuppression; however, the dynamics between IHS and mental health are likely more complex. We sought to better understand IHS-mental health dynamics using data from a longitudinal clinical cohort of people with HIV (PWH) receiving healthcare across 10 US primary care clinics. METHODS:Among 8,506 PWH who had ≥2 timepoints in which IHS, depression, and anxiety were measured, we examined changes over time in both two-state (i.e., impact of IHS on depression or anxiety and vice versa) and four-state combinations of depression-IHS (i.e., no depression or IHS, depression/no IHS, no depression/IHS, both depression/IHS) and anxiety-IHS. Transition probabilities between states and factors influencing transitions were identified using multistate Markov models. RESULTS:The impact of IHS on the transition rates of mental health measures (i.e., depression, anxiety) and vice versa were almost the same, suggesting that each influences the other. Over 50% of PWH remained in the same IHS-depression or IHS-anxiety state. PWH with IHS had almost twice the rate of transitioning from no depression/anxiety to having depression/anxiety compared to PWH without IHS; with similar results for the depression or anxiety with no IHS to reporting IHS transition. CONCLUSIONS:We demonstrate that IHS and mental health dynamics are more complex than previously suspected and that the associations are bidirectional, which has implications for both future analyses and optimal management of these conditions among PWH.
BACKGROUND:Weight gain is common following antiretroviral therapy (ART) initiation. Integrase strand transfer inhibitors (INSTIs) and tenofovir alafenamide (TAF) have been associated with greater weight gain, though prior analyses may have been confounded by the weight-suppressive effects of efavirenz (EFV) and tenofovir disoproxil fumarate (TDF). METHODS:Treatment-naïve adults in the North American AIDS Cohort Collaboration on Research and Design initiating ART between 2007-2020 were analyzed. Predicted weight change was modeled using linear mixed effects models adjusted for demographic and clinical factors, and nucleoside reverse transcriptase inhibitor (NRTI) backbone, with sub-analyses excluding EFV and stratifying by INSTI agent, NRTI, sex, and race. RESULTS:32,514 persons were included. At 2 years, INSTIs (4.9 kg, 95%CI 4.6-5.2) and protease inhibitors (PIs) (4.7 kg, 95%CI 4.4-5.1) were associated with greater mean predicted weight gain compared to non-nucleoside reverse transcriptase inhibitors (NNRTIs) (2.7 kg, 95%CI 2.4-2.9). Differences persisted when limiting analyses to TDF-containing regimens and excluding EFV. Among INSTIs, mean predicted weight gain was numerically highest with bictegravir (6.9 kg, 95%CI 5.8-7.9), followed by dolutegravir (5.3 kg, 95%CI 4.8-5.9), raltegravir (4.5 kg, 95%CI 3.8-5.3), and elvitegravir (4.0 kg, 95%CI 3.6-4.5). Participants receiving TAF with INSTIs gained more than those on TDF. Black females on bictegravir or dolutegravir with TAF had the highest gain at 2 years (10.0 kg, 95%CI 7.4-12.6). CONCLUSIONS:Weight gain with non-EFV NNRTIs was lower than with PIs and INSTIs, with the greatest increases observed among Black females starting TAF with contemporary INSTIs.
Type 2 diabetes (T2D) risk prediction remains a challenge, particularly in underrepresented populations, including people living with HIV (PWH) and those of non-European ancestry. We evaluated the performance of two metaPRS (polygenic risk score) models, integrating genetic markers related to inflammation and lipid metabolism, in predicting T2D risk across ancestry groups (African and European), with and without HIV. The metaPRS were generated in a subset from the Reasons for Geographic and Racial Differences in Stroke (REGARDS) study (6,034 Black; 11,972 White) and validated in 7,580 (4,120 Black; 3,460 White) PWH from the Centers for AIDS Research of Integrated Clinical Systems (CNICS), as well as an additional 4,152 (2,586 Black; 1,566 White) seronegative participants from REGARDS. Incorporating the metaPRS into models provided non-significant improvements in T2D risk prediction compared to single-trait T2D PRS and clinical risk factors. Performance was similar in PWH and in people without HIV, suggesting that these general population-derived genetic scores are transferable to PWH. Future studies should focus on refining PRS models in diverse populations and exploring genetic factors specific to PWH regarding T2D risk.
Background:Availability of the hepatitis B virus (HBV) vaccine in the United States since 1982 and recommendations for universal/catch-up vaccination of infants and children since the 1990s may be associated with lower HBV prevalence among people with human immunodeficiency virus (HIV; PWH) born after 1980. Methods:Active HBV infection prevalence, defined as the proportion of patients with a positive hepatitis B surface antigen result, was assessed among PWH at entry into a clinical cohort. Patients were categorized into birth-year cohorts of 1940-1959, 1960-1979, or 1980-1999 and then further dichotomized into pre- and post-1980 birth-year cohorts. Log binomial regression was used to assess the association of birth-year cohort with hepatitis B surface antigen positivity, adjusting for race/ethnicity, HIV infection risk factor, baseline HIV viral load and CD4+ cell count, HBV active therapy, and year of/age at cohort entry. Results:Among 5598 PWH, most were male (67%) and Black (77%), with a mean age (SD) of 39.7 (9.6) years at cohort entry. Approximately a third of the participants (30%) identified as men who have sex with men, and 39% reported a history of injection drug use. At cohort entry, the majority had a CD4+ cell count <350/µL and a viral load >1000 copies/mL. The HBV prevalence was 6.7% overall but varied by birth-year cohort: 6.2% for 1940-1959, 7.9% for 1960-1979, and 2.6% for 1980-1999. The risk of HBV infection was lower in the post-1980 than in the pre-1980 cohort (adjusted prevalence ratio, 0.19 [95% confidence interval, .09- .42]). Conclusions:PWH born after 1980 had a lower prevalence of HBV coinfection than those born before 1980, supporting the potential impact of universal childhood HBV vaccination.
BACKGROUND:Depression is a common psychiatric condition and an independent stroke risk factor among people with HIV (PWH). The impacts of depressive symptom severity on stroke are not clear in PWH. METHODS:We studied adult PWH in clinical care at 5 Centers for AIDS Research Network of Integrated Clinical Systems (CNICS) sites with ≥1 assessment for depressive symptoms (Patient Health Questionnaire-9) from 2010 to 2022. We used Cox models to evaluate (1) associations between time-varying depressive symptom severity and adjudicated incident stroke, serially adjusted for clinical factors and (2) modification of this association by age and sex. Participants were followed from 6 months after first CNICS visit or date the CNICS site began stroke adjudication (baseline) (whichever later) until the first stroke, death, loss to follow-up, last clinic visit, or study end. RESULTS:Among 13,817 PWH (mean age 45 years, 19% women, 58% non-White race/ethnicity), 23% screened positive for depression at baseline and 173 had an incident stroke during follow-up (mean follow-up 7.6 years). Time-varying depressive symptom severity (per 5 points Patient Health Questionnaire-9 score) was associated with higher stroke risk (adjusted Hazard Ratio 1.16, P = 0.01) with greater impact in PWH <50 years than ≥50 years (interaction P = 0.02) but no significant difference by sex. Adjusting for combinations of sociodemographic, cardiovascular, HIV, and substance use factors only slightly attenuated estimates. CONCLUSIONS:Depressive symptom severity was an independent risk factor for stroke with higher severity depressive symptoms predicting higher stroke risk and greater impact in PWH <50 years. Depression may be a modifiable risk factor for stroke and should be studied further to understand, develop, and target interventions to reduce stroke risk, especially in younger PWH.
Objective:To estimate the effect of antidepressant initiation on viral nonsuppression among people with HIV (PWH) with clinically recognized, untreated depression. Design:Retrospective, observational cohort study. Methods:We included clinical diagnoses of depression from January 2012 to June 2022 among PWH in the Johns Hopkins HIV Clinical Cohort without another serious psychiatric illness who had initiated antiretroviral therapy. We excluded diagnoses less than 90 days from a prior diagnosis, antidepressant prescription, or greater than one mental health visits. We estimated the association between initiating an antidepressant within 1 month of the index depression diagnosis and viral load nonsuppression (>200 copies/ml) on the first viral load 3-12 months subsequent. We adjusted for a comprehensive set of demographic and clinical confounders. Results:We included 2346 depression diagnoses among 946 patients; patients initiated an antidepressant following 16%. The risk of viral nonsuppression in the absence of antidepressant treatment was 15.6% [95% confidence interval (CI): 13.1-18.4]. Antidepressant initiation was not associated with viral nonsuppression (risk difference: 0.5%; 95% CI: -3.7 to 4.8) or secondary outcomes: improvement or resolution of depressive symptoms or adherence to scheduled clinic visits. Conclusion:In this sample of patients with as-yet-untreated depression, in a setting with co-located, low-barrier psychiatric services, antidepressant treatment was not associated with improved viral suppression. Pharmacologic management of depression has documented benefits in other studies. However, there may be a subset of PWH with depression who have been previously unsuccessfully treated with antidepressants who are less likely to respond to approved pharmacologic options and who require different interventions to improve their viral suppression.
Abstract Background Due to shared modes of transmission, people with HIV (PWH) have disproportionately high rates of hepatitis B virus (HBV) infection. Availability of the HBV vaccine in the US since 1982 and recommendations for universal and catch-up vaccination of infants and children since the 1990s may be associated with lower HBV prevalence among PWH born after 1980. To study how HBV vaccination availability impacted co-infection rates in PWH, we compared the prevalence of active HBV infection at entry into an HIV cohort by birth year groups.Table 1.Baseline characteristics of patients by birth cohort Methods We included PWH from the Johns Hopkins HIV Clinical Cohort who had HBsAg testing within one year of cohort entry. HBV infection was defined as a positive HBsAg test. Patients were categorized into birth cohorts of 1940-1959, 1960-1979 and 1980-1999 and then further dichotomized to pre- and post-1980 cohorts. Descriptive statistics were used to assess HBsAg prevalence by birth cohort and HIV infection risk factors [men who have sex with men (MSM) and injection drug use (IDU)]. Log binomial regression was used to assess the association of birth cohort (pre-1980 vs post-1980) with HBsAg positivity adjusting for race/ethnicity, HIV infection risk factors (MSM, IDU), baseline viral load, and year of and age at cohort entry.Figure 1.Timeline of HBV vaccination recommendations by the Advisory Committee of Immunization Practices and the corresponding age of patients in pre- and post-1980 birth cohort Results Of the 5608 PWH enrolled in the cohort between 1993 and 2023, 77% were Black, 30% were MSM, and 39% had a history of IDU. Mean age at cohort entry was 39.6 (9.6). Overall HBV prevalence was 6.7% and prevalence by birth cohort was 6.2% (1940-1959), 7.8% (1960-1979) and 2.5% (1980-1999). Among MSM, HBV prevalence was higher at 10.6% (1940-1959), 11.4% (1960-1979) and 2.9% (1980-1999) compared to non-MSM at 5.0% (1940-1959), 6.3% (1960-1979) and 1.8% (1980-1999). HBV prevalence was similar in IDU and non-IDU groups. The risk of HBV infection was significantly lower in the post-1980 birth cohort vs the pre-1980 birth cohort (adjusted RR= 0.17; 95% CI 0.08, 0.34; adjusted RD= -0.06; 95% CI -0.07, -0.04). Conclusion PWH born after 1980 had a lower risk of HBV co-infection than PWH born before 1980, highlighting the potential impact of HBV vaccination on HBV prevalence in PWH. PWH identifying as MSM continue to have disproportionately high HBV prevalence. Additional efforts are needed to implement universal HBV vaccination of adults as recommended in 2021.
